Different Types of Teeth Whitening: What Are Your Options?

Teeth whitening treatments generally fall into two categories: professional whitening done by dentists and over-the-counter or home remedies. Professional teeth whitening can be subdivided into in-office procedures and custom take-home kits provided by your dental expert.

Professional Whitening

Professional treatments use stronger bleaching agents that deliver faster, more noticeable results. In-office whitening involves applying a high-concentration gel, often activated by a special light or laser, to accelerate the process. Alternatively, dentists provide custom-fitted trays with professional-grade whitening gel for home use.

Among these treatments is Internal Teeth Whitening , a specialised technique designed for discoloured teeth caused by internal factors, such as trauma or root canal treatment. This method targets stains from inside the tooth and is only performed by qualified dental professionals.

Home Remedies vs Professional Whitening

Many patients try home remedies before seeking professional help. Common DIY methods include brushing with baking soda, using hydrogen peroxide, or oil pulling with coconut oil. While these can have some mild effects, they rarely match the results of professional treatments and can sometimes cause enamel damage if not used correctly.

Different Whitening Technologies

Advances in dental technology have led to various whitening methods designed to suit different needs:

  • Laser Whitening: Uses laser light to activate whitening agents, speeding up the bleaching process.
  • LED Light Whitening: Utilises LED light to enhance the whitening gel’s effectiveness.
  • Tray Whitening: Custom trays filled with bleaching gel worn for a few hours daily, offering gradual whitening.
  • Internal Whitening: Applied from inside the tooth, ideal for teeth that have darkened due to internal causes.

Each technology offers benefits depending on your dental condition, lifestyle, and how quickly you want to see results.

Duration of Results: How Long Does Whitening Last?

One of the most common questions is how long teeth whitening lasts. Generally, professional whitening results can last from six months to up to three years, depending on factors like diet, oral hygiene, and lifestyle habits.

Avoiding staining foods and drinks such as coffee, red wine, and tobacco can help prolong your bright smile. Routine dental check-ups and touch-up treatments can also maintain the effect for longer periods.

Who Is Ideal for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ening is suitable for most adults with healthy teeth and gums who want to brighten their smile. However, it is not recommended for children, pregnant or breastfeeding women, or individuals with severe dental issues such as extensive decay or gum disease.

If you have tooth sensitivity or existing dental restorations (crowns, veneers, fillings), consult your dentist to determine the best whitening approach for you. Some restorations may not change colour with whitening, so a professional assessment is crucial.

What to Eat Before and After Whitening

Diet plays a crucial role in both the success and longevity of teeth whitening. Before your treatment, avoid foods and drinks that stain teeth, such as:

  • Coffee and black tea
  • Red and white wine
  • Berries and dark-coloured fruits
  • Tomato-based sauces
  • Soya sauce and curry

After whitening, it’s advisable to stick to a “white diet” for at least 48 hours—foods that are less likely to stain, such as:

  • White fish and chicken
  • Cauliflower and potatoes
  • White rice and pasta
  • Bananas and peeled apples

Maintaining good oral hygiene with regular brushing and flossing will help keep your smile sparkling.

When Should You Consider Teeth Whitening?

Teeth whitening is often sought when you notice dullness, yellowing, or surface stains caused by age, food, drinks, smoking, or certain medications. It is also useful after dental procedures like root canals, which can darken teeth internally.

If your teeth have surface stains but remain structurally healthy, whitening can be a non-invasive, affordable cosmetic solution. For deeper discolorations or intrinsic stains, treatments like Internal Teeth Whitening may be required.
